I have got a postscript file (produced on a UNIX system) which I would like
to print on a colour laser printer attached to a Mac.  None of the applications
I have tried - Mac Draw, Paint, Illustrator, PowerPoint, ..., will read this
file, as presumably it doesn't contain their special  postscript commands or
definitions.  Illustrator attempts to open the file but complains about an
illegal command at the end.

Please can anyone help - e.g. are there any applications that
could read a foreign postscript file and print it?  or has anyone got an
idea how I could turn this file into an Illustrator-type file (say) by
editing in some set of postscript definitions to it before shipping it across
from UNIX to Mac?
